Where to Access Coding Models
1. Online Platforms and Repositories
Several online platforms provide access to coding models, both free and paid. Some notable mentions include:
- Hugging Face: A hub for pre-trained NLP models, allowing easy integration into applications.
- TensorFlow Hub: Offers various models for different purposes, from images to text.
- PyTorch Hub: A library for extensive pre-trained models optimized for various tasks.
- Kaggle Datasets: While primarily a dataset platform, many community-shared scripts can directly utilize existing models.
2. Cloud Service Providers
Major tech companies offer cloud-based access to powerful coding models through their services:
- Google Cloud AI: Provides access to various ready-to-use models integrated into their cloud ecosystem.
- AWS SageMaker: Amazon's platform allows developers to train, deploy, and access various machine learning models.
- Microsoft Azure ML: Microsoft's service integrates numerous machine learning models into an accessible cloud platform.
3. Open Source Communities
Getting involved with open-source communities can provide insight into coding models and give access to shared resources. Some platforms include:
- GitHub: Search for repositories that contain model implementations.
- OpenAI: Offers insights and sometimes models directly related to their research.
Best Practices for Using Coding Models
Optimization Techniques
When you access coding models, consider these optimization techniques to enhance performance:
- Fine-tuning: Adjust pre-trained models to suit your specific dataset or requirements.
- Transfer Learning: Use pre-trained models as a starting point for related tasks to save time.
- Regularization: Apply techniques to prevent overfitting when customizing models.
